Technical Specifications and File Utility
From a technical standpoint, the utility of this asset lies in its format. The product description notes: WHAT YOU GET DIGITAL DOWNLOAD ONLY. Your purchase includes one .zip file with the following - 1 SVG file – For Cricut Explore, Silhouette Designer Edition - 1 DXF file – For Silhouette users.
For designers, the SVG format is non-negotiable. It ensures that the visual hierarchy remains intact regardless of size. Whether you are printing a large poster for a campus event or a tiny label for a pill organizer, the vectors remain crisp. The inclusion of the DXF file is a thoughtful addition for users of older cutting software, broadening the potential customer base for anyone reselling products made with this design.
When working with Crafts and Graphics in this niche, file compatibility is key. This asset supports both Cricut and Silhouette ecosystems, which covers the majority of the DIY maker market. This makes it a safe choice for creating printable design products or physical goods like tote bags and t-shirts.

Designer Notes for Optimal Results
Before launching any campaign with this SVG design, I follow a strict checklist to ensure quality control:
- Color Palette Testing: Test the design against your brand colors. Does it look good in monochrome? How does it pop against your primary accent color?
- Font Pairing: If you add additional text, ensure it complements the existing style. Pairing with a clean sans serif font often works best to balance the playful nature of the main phrase.
- Spacing and Balance: Check the kerning and leading. Ensure there is enough breathing room around the text so it does not feel cramped.
- Licensing Verification: Always confirm the commercial license terms. If you are using this for client work or selling physical products, ensure you have the right to do so. This protects your business from legal issues down the line.
